集成灶排气孔位对蒸烤性能及食物烹饪效果的影响研究

目前市场上常见的集成灶蒸烤腔体内部的排气孔都设置在靠近腔体底部的位置,低于外部进气箱上的排气孔位,长期使用后,易造成蒸烤腔体内部排气孔污水回流,严重影响用户体验.为彻底解决这一用户痛点,需将腔体内部排气孔位进行上移,外部进气箱上排气孔位进行下移,确保其位置高于进气箱排气孔位,形成"内高外低".通过对集成灶排气孔位置改变前与改变后腔体蒸烤性能及食物烹饪效果对比测试,结果表明,蒸烤一体集成灶排气孔位置改变后微观上腔体蒸烤性能变差,但宏观上对食物烹饪效果差异不大;蒸烤独立集成灶排气孔位置改变后微观上腔体蒸烤性能变好,宏观上对食物烹饪效果几乎无差异.因此为解决蒸烤腔体内部污水回流问题,可以将排气孔位置做出调整.
Study on the influence of the exhaust hole position of the integrated stove on steaming and roasting performance and cooking effect of food
At present,the exhaust holes in the internal cavity of the common integrated stove oven on the market are set near the bottom of cavity,lower than the exhaust holes position on the external air intake box.After long-term use,it is easy to cause the sewage reflux from the internal exhaust holes of the steaming and roasting cavity,which seriously affects the customer experience.In order to completely solve this customer pain point,it is necessary to move the internal exhaust hole position of the cavity up and the upper exhaust hole position of the external intake box down to ensure that its position is higher than the intake box exhaust hole position,forming a"high inside and low outside".The steaming and roasting performance of the integrated stove and the cooking effect of the food were compared and tested before and after the change of the exhaust holes position of the integrated stove.The results showed that the steaming and roasting performance of the integrated stove oven became worse on the micro level after the change of the exhaust holes position of the integrated stove,but there was little difference on the cooking effect on the macro level.After the change of the position of the exhaust holes of the independent integrated oven,the microcosmic steaming and roasting performance became better,and there was almost no difference in the macrocosmic cooking effect.Therefore,in order to solve the problem of sewage reflux in the internal cavity of the integrated stove,the position of the exhaust hole can be adjusted.
